I can cast the audio from the iPlayer Radio app on my Android tablet to a Chromecast-Audio device that's attached to a stereo player.
(This is done as true "casting" in which the digital audio stream goes from the wireless router direct to the Chromecast-Audio device. It can also be done by diverting all Android audio output to the Chromecast-Audio device.)
The Android iPlayer Radio app is such a nice way of accessing BBC radio that I want to give someone a Chromecast-Audio device to do this. Unfortunately she doesn't have a stereo player but she does have a telly. So I thought I could give her a telly-Chromecast device instead.
Would she be able to cast iPlayer Radio from her tablet to the telly version of Chromecast?
